airflow-boilerplate:用于使用Airflow的完整开发环境设置

时间:2024-06-08 13:27:03
【文件属性】:

文件名称:airflow-boilerplate:用于使用Airflow的完整开发环境设置

文件大小:961KB

文件格式:ZIP

更新时间:2024-06-08 13:27:03

python boilerplate airflow pycharm apache-airflow

气流样板 根据,一个完整的开发环境设置可以与Airflow一起使用。 如果您有兴趣了解此设置背后的想法和过程,请阅读本文。 否则,如果您想立即动手操作,则可以跳过它,而只需按照以下说明进行操作即可。 该样板工具比本文中讨论的工具更多。 特别是,它具有以下文章中未讨论的内容: DAG示例 一个示例插件 插件的示例测试 示例帮助程序方法dags/common/stringcase.py ,可以在dags/common/stringcase.py dags/和plugins/ 辅助方法的样本测试 Docker构建步骤中包含的spark-conf/ ,您可以自己探索 .pre-commit-config.yaml 入门 在以下位置安装docker和docker-compose : 克隆这种回购和cd进去: git clone https://github.com/ninja-van/a


【文件预览】:
airflow-boilerplate-master
----env.sh(2KB)
----.gitignore(259B)
----setup.cfg(341B)
----README.md(6KB)
----requirements-dev.txt(46B)
----.pre-commit-config.yaml(398B)
----tests()
--------conftest.py(474B)
--------dags()
--------test_dags.py(510B)
--------__init__.py(0B)
--------plugins()
----LICENSE(1KB)
----variables()
--------dev()
----airflow.cfg(29KB)
----dags()
--------something_dag.py(763B)
--------__init__.py(0B)
--------common()
----docker()
--------Dockerfile(772B)
--------docker-compose.yml(1KB)
--------spark-conf()
--------entrypoint.sh(1KB)
----images()
--------run_env_sh.png(95KB)
--------mark_as_source.png(149KB)
--------custom_plugin_not_recognised.png(42KB)
--------setup_diagram.png(50KB)
--------run_debug_config.png(241KB)
--------pytest_template.png(256KB)
--------python_interpreter.png(148KB)
----plugins()
--------something()
--------__init__.py(0B)
----requirements-airflow.txt(151B)

网友评论